11 Se ensors MST Enabler für das Internet-der-Dinge More than 50 MEMS sensors in one car Engine Management e.g. Diesel 1 Mass flow sensor [Combustion] 1 Barometric air pressure sensor [BAP] 1 Pressure sensor [Particle filter] 2 Pressure sensors [Boost pressure, oil] 1 High pressure sensor [Common Rail] 1 Pressure sensor [Tank pressure] 1 Pressure sensor [Start/stop function] 2 Acceleration sensors [Active engine mounting] 1 Acceleration sensor [Onboard diagnosis] Comfort 16 Sen nsors 2 Pressure sensors [Automatic transmission] 5 Acceleration sensors [active suspension] 1 Pressure sensor, 1 Humidity sensor, 2 Thermopiles [Air conditioning] 1 Angular rate sensor, 1 Acceleration sensor [Navigation] 2 microphones [telephone] 1 Bolometer Array [Night vision] (Seldom: 16 Pressure sensors (up to 8 per seat)) 25 Se ensors Safety 2 High-g acceleration sensors (for airbag), 1 Angular rate sensor + 1 Low-g acceleration sensor (for roll-over sensing), 1 Acceleration sensor (Structure-borne sound sensor) [Airbag-ECU] 4 Acceleration sensors, 2 Pressure sensors [Peripheral airbag sensors] 2 Pressure sensors [Pedestrian safety] 1 Angular rate sensor, 1 Low-g acceleration sensor, 1 High pressure sensor [ESP (incl. ACC)] 1 Angular rate sensor [Active steering] 1 Acceleration sensor [ecall] 1 Acceleration sensor [Car alarm] 4 Pressure sensors [TPMS] 1 Pressure sensor [Occupant detection] 1 Pressure sensor [BrakeBooster] More than 50 MEMS sensors in one car today 6

BMI160 inertial measurement unit The 6-axis sensor integrates a 3-axis accelerometer and an ultra-low power 3-axis gyroscope into a single package & = Developed specifically to support the demands of next generation applications such as indoor navigation, augmented reality and immersive gaming BMI160 with <1mA in full-operation mode for true always-on applications 14
BNO055 intelligent t absolute orientation ti sensor Absolute Orientation ti Sensor 3-axis accelerometer 3-axis gyroscope 3-axis geomagnetic sensor 32 bit μc running BSX3.0 FusionLib software 5.2 x 3.8 mm² footprint System in Package (SiP) approach Augmented Gaming Activity Navigation Context Power Home Logistics Reality monitoring awareness management automation BNO055 plus a RF interface (WiFi, BT, etc.) is a key block of IoT based sensing 15
